Optimising quarrying and mining operations involves a huge number of moving parts. Each part of the operation - from blasting coordination to equipment management to onward freight is connected and must be planned in a holistic, connected way. the optimisation company provides your organisation with the expertise to design, model and build a planning system around your specific operating environment. We can build planning solutions that optimise to your KPIs, provide planners with visibility, deal with replanning in realtime and utilise sensors and connected devices to build highly intelligent systems that drive efficiency up, and cost down.
